Between slicer showing more dates than data

Hi, I have data from couple agencies that are tracking working hours.

I have made simple calendar to use in the report.

However when I when I add calendar in to slicer it shows all dates available in it even those that I dont have any data for.

Justas4478_0-1691413972888.png

For example my data starts from 23 Jan 2023, but the calendar showing date in slicers from as early as 2014 till final date avaialble in calendar 2029.

I dont know what I did wrong since I was expecting slicer to only show dates where data is available.

This is realations connections. I connected dates from different agencios to the calendat DATE column.

Hi @Justas4478 ,

According to your description, here's my solution.

Create a measure:

Measure =
VAR _min =
    MIN (
        MIN (
            MINX ( ALL ( 'co agency' ), 'co agency'[Date] ),
            MINX ( ALL ( 'pr agency' ), 'pr agency'[Date] )
        ),
        MINX ( ALL ( 'sp agency' ), 'sp agency'[Date] )
    )
VAR _max =
    MAX (
        MIN (
            MAXX ( ALL ( 'co agency' ), 'co agency'[Date] ),
            MAXX ( ALL ( 'pr agency' ), 'pr agency'[Date] )
        ),
        MAXX ( ALL ( 'sp agency' ), 'sp agency'[Date] )
    )
RETURN
    IF ( MAX ( 'Calendar'[DATE] ) >= _min && MAX ( 'Calendar'[DATE] ) <= _max, 1 )

Put the measure in the slicer visual filter and select show items when the value is 1. Get the correct result:
